Internet computing can also be referred to as Internet telecom, since the term cloud usually means the internet, hence the two can be used interchangeably. It can also be defined as a system through which the programming of ones gadget is automatically connected to the internet or cloud, and not precisely where the device is at any given time. The word system is used to refer to a multiple number of phones working together. A system can also mean the various interconnections implemented in order for a channel to operate smoothly over the internet. The sole duties of a cloud based phone system are the capability to run calls over the internet, mount internal calls to the rightful recipients working in the same company, as well as provide telecommunication applications like call recording and virtual voicemail.

This technology can alternatively imply a system whereby all the programming of a persons phone is in the cloud, and not necessarily wherever the calling devices lines are, or even in the phones closet. It has an array of merits. First, it enables one to communicate from anywhere, provided they have access to the internet. This enables enterprises that are widely distributed in various places enhance communication efficiently, and at a cheaper cost, considering long distance charges are normally lower than international calls or even free, if and only if in the United States.

Secondly, it is possible for the client to change their gadget system, without necessarily having to contact the phone company. Clients have the liberty to make any changes at their own interest, for example having a contact forwarded to another cell number, add other features, and many more. These adjustments can be made any time of the day, or anywhere, at a person choice.

Phone hosting comes with an economic advantage to their customers. They are more pocket friendly relative to traditional phone systems, which offer unsophisticated features like simultaneous ring, voicemail and remote extension, at a price. In case one needs to add other features, they will be charged. These scenarios are not prevalent in these systems, since both the basic features and additional ones all come at a relatively lower fee.

Also, one has the flexibility to use their phones in a multiple of places, not just in the office. One can also hire manpower across various geographical locations, since optimum communication amongst the task force will be ensured, as they all use the phone system similar to the one in the main office. Close monitoring of the staff is also upheld, thanks to additional features like call reporting, call monitoring, as well as call recording that are of paramount importance.

The use such ideas help significantly reduce the communication bills by approximately thirty percent. This is because one only needs to automatically connect their phones to the internet by dint of a modem, as opposed to traditional forms of communication that either use fiber optics or copper wiring.

They also have some disadvantages like the permanent dependence on the internet, which means that if internet develops some issues like going down, phones cannot be of use any more until this is resolved. Others include high initial investment costs, high installation costs, vendor dependency, among others.
